Hi there,
We are actually running new benchmarks on Opencontrail 2.21.x
version.
The maximum throughput we can get is :
- ~6Gb/s in "half duplex" from VM A -> VM B or VM B -> VM A
- ~3.5Gb/s in "full duplex" in a VM A <-> VM B pattern
Tests are run with Iperf on Ubuntu 14.04, computes are also on
Ubuntu 14.04, kernel 3.13.0-83-generic
Does anyone have run similar tests and may have results to share ?
If anyone have dig on optimizations on a system level that could
improve those results, I'd love some informations.
